Output e2faaaff9968d7fc9b16f2a0f2c0cb9281df5ce3a25c586038d9c5338c9d2de1:0

value
52656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6de7f8e197d5c1396eaeaa06be50ab155e2c1ff9 OP_EQUAL
address
3Bi9UAT7XecxGfzqCNsyiABYxD2SF16htS
transaction
e2faaaff9968d7fc9b16f2a0f2c0cb9281df5ce3a25c586038d9c5338c9d2de1
confirmations
209005
spent
true